L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 829|回复: 3

探讨一个gtk的技术问题

[复制链接]
发表于 2005-1-7 08:57:29 | 显示全部楼层 |阅读模式
我安装了simsun字体,在xfontsel中也能显示gb2312.1980-0编码的字符。一开始在xmms和mplayer中的菜单和对话框也能正确显示中文,这时LANG=zh_CN.GB2312。第二天我发现xmms显示的菜单和对话框就变成了乱码。我没有改动什么文件,只是emerge gnome了。而且发现这个问题的时候,emerge还没完成。后来gnome设置好了,xmms的问题却始终没有解决。在term下运行xmms,可以看到gtk的提示:Missing FontSet GB2312.1980-0。我在xmms的字体设置中选gb2312编码的中文字体,播放列表中的中文也显示为乱码,如果指定一个字体,而不指定编码,播放列表就能正确显示中文了。好像现在的问题是:gtk程序找不到gb2312,gb18030,gbk编码的中文字体。
怪就怪在最开始的时候是正常的,没做什么改动,现在就不正常了。虽然可以用新的支持fontconfig的beep,但是解决问题本身也是一个学习的过程吧。
发表于 2005-1-7 20:27:24 | 显示全部楼层
zh_CN.gbk试试
发表于 2005-1-7 20:37:24 | 显示全部楼层
一样,在gnome下gtk1乱码,在其它de和wm里正常。
现在我的USE都设成-xmms了。
 楼主| 发表于 2005-1-7 23:04:07 | 显示全部楼层
哈哈,可惜我只装了gnome。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表